Virginia Western Community College is a two-year public institution of higher education operating under the Virginia Community College System, a statewide system of community colleges. The College operates under the policies established by the State Board for Community Colleges and the Virginia Western Community College Local Advisory Board.
Virginia Western is located on a 70-acre campus in southwest Roanoke, VA. The service region of the College includes Roanoke, Salem, Roanoke County, Craig County, Franklin County, and southern Botetourt County. The College was established in 1966 and has grown from an initial enrollment of 1,352 to its current annual enrollment of over 9,000 students in credit courses and more than 1,400 enrollments in fast-track workforce and continuing education courses.
Virginia Western Community College is accepting applications for the Controller position. The Controller is a key strategic leader serving the Virginia Western Community College Educational Foundation in its mission to support the students, faculty and staff of Virginia Western Community College. This is a hands-on position responsible for the Foundation's financial health, fund management and operations support – ensuring strong internal controls, impactful programs and transparent reporting to the Board of Directors, College leadership and philanthropic community. In support of the Vice President of Institutional Advancement, the Controller assists with the operation and advancement of the accounting, development and scholarship software systems, the refinement and expansion of Foundation scholarships and program support, the administrative aspects of the Community College Access Program (CCAP) program, the generation of the financial statement of activities and investment reports and annual budget and supervision of designated division staff. The Controller provides oversight of scholarship, emergency fund, and success coaching programs, as well as other Foundation-funded student support services.
